Application Areas

  1. Preventive Testing (Routine Inspection): Power companies periodically test transformer oil in operation to monitor trends in water-soluble acid content and assess aging conditions.
  2. Fault Diagnosis: When transformer abnormalities occur, oil analysis identifies root causes, with water-soluble acid serving as a key indicator.
  3. New Oil Acceptance: Quality inspection of newly procured transformer oil to ensure compliance with initial specifications.
  4. Maintenance Monitoring: Verification of oil quality post-overhaul to confirm restoration to acceptable standards.

Features & Advantages

 

5

1. This instrument is designed and developed in accordance with GB/T7598-2008 standards, serving as a fully automated testing device for accurately detecting water-soluble acids in petroleum products such as transformer oil, turbine oil, and fire-resistant oil.

2. Features a color touchscreen LCD for intuitive operation via touch-sensitive display.

3. Utilizes colorimetry to determine pH values.

4. The instrument features high automation. Simply inject oil and water according to standard specifications, and the device automatically performs heating, agitation, settling, oil-water separation, color development, colorimetry, result display, and printing.

5. It can process and sequentially complete testing for 1 to 6 samples at once.

Technical Specifications

 

Parameter

Specifications

Measuring range PH=3.6 ~ 7.0
Minimum display unit 0.1
Constant temperature accuracy: ±2℃
Ambient temperature (5 ~ 45) ℃
Relative humidity ≤ 85%
Power supply AC (220± 10%) V, 50HZ±1HZ
Dimensions length 660 mm; Width 415mm; Height 470 mm
Weight: 36kg

 

 

Maintenance & FAQs

 

Q: What is this instrument? What does it primarily measure?

A: This is a fully automated instrument for measuring the water-soluble acid content in transformer insulating oil. It is used to rapidly determine whether oil quality has deteriorated, preventing acidic substances from corroding internal equipment and ensuring transformer safety.

Q: What exactly does 'fully automatic' entail?

A: It refers to the instrument autonomously completing all critical steps: heating, agitation, extraction, titration, endpoint determination, result calculation, and display. Simply add the oil sample and reagents, then initiate the process with a single button press.

Q: Is operation complex? Does it require a specialised chemistry background?

A: Extremely straightforward. The fully automated design significantly lowers the operational threshold. Basic training suffices; simply follow on-screen prompts to complete sample loading without requiring advanced chemical knowledge.

Q: How long does a single test take?

A: Typically much faster than traditional manual titration. A single test generally completes within 15-30 minutes, depending on the instrument model and settings.

Q: How are the results (pH or acid value) interpreted?

A: Clear industry standards exist (e.g., GB/T 7598). Generally:
pH > 5.4 (or extremely low acid value): Indicates good oil quality.
pH between 4.2 and 5.4: Indicates oil quality has begun to deteriorate, requiring enhanced monitoring.
pH < 4.2: Indicates severe oil degradation necessitating immediate action (e.g., oil change or regeneration).
